What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a bank teller,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Bank Teller, you need strong numerical aptitude, attention to detail, and customer service skills, typically sup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with banking software, cash handling procedures, and financial transaction systems is essential.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and integrity help build trust and rapport with customers. These skills ensure accurate transactions, regulatory compliance, and a positive client experience, which are critical in the banking industry.

What are the main challenges bank tellers face when interacting with customers, and how are these typically addressed within the team?

Bank Tellers often encounter challenges such as handling difficult customer inquiries, managing high transaction volumes during peak hours, and ensuring accuracy with every transaction. To address these, most banks provide comprehensive training, encourage teamwork for problem-solving, and have clear escalation procedures for complex issues. Team supervisors and managers are available to provide support, and regular meetings often help share best practices and feedback to improve service quality.

About the Role: Research and Adjustment
The Research and Adjustment position is responsible for a range of duties related to the daily deposit operations of the bank, including core system functions, information verification, and customer service.
Responsibilities:
  • Process incoming and outgoing, foreign and domestic wire transfers
  • Reconcile and manage bank's daily cash position
  • Reconcile Check Reconciliation System (CRS) and Financial Management System (FMS) daily
  • Reconcile various GL accounts daily; research out of balance items.
  • Process incoming requests, including subpoenas and levies, from various sources (government entities, court action, attorneys)
  • Responsible for submitting federal and state interest withholding
  • Process annual escheatment
  • Review and track W-8 BEN customers for accuracy and renewals
  • Process foreign checks
  • Process check adjustments and duplicate items & stop payments
  • Team member of the Fraud Squad
  • Submit check fraud cases
  • Review and process overdraft decisions
  • Responsible for the Charge off deposit account process
  • Complete weekly administrative tasks for CDARS and ICS programs
  • Provide support to Tellers and Customer Services Representatives at all Bank First locations
  • Provide support to Deposit Operations co-workers in their absence
  • Lockbox Processing
  • Review closed deposit accounts
  • Follow procedures and share knowledge with others
  • Accept and provide assistance for special projects as needed
